Choosing eye protection for torch work is not as simple as buying the darkest glasses you can find. You need a filter shade that matches the operation, impact protection for flying debris, and a fit that stays secure while you work. The PACIFIC PPE Welding Glasses use fixed IR Shade 5 lenses in a lightweight wraparound frame for selected cutting, brazing, soldering, and grinding tasks. This review explains where model PES09 makes sense and why you must not use it for MIG, TIG, or stick welding.

What Are the PACIFIC PPE Welding Glasses?

The PACIFIC PPE PES09 is a pair of fixed-shade protective glasses with dark green IR Shade 5 lenses. Unlike an auto-darkening welding helmet, the lens remains at the same darkness before, during, and after your task. That simple design means there are no batteries, sensors, controls, or shade settings to manage.

PACIFIC PPE markets the glasses for adults performing compatible torch cutting, brazing, soldering, grinding, and selected gas-welding tasks. The wraparound frame extends toward the sides of your face, helping reduce the open peripheral area found on ordinary sunglasses.

The glasses should be treated as task-specific eye protection, not universal welding equipment. Shade 5 can be suitable for some operations, but the correct minimum shade changes with the process, material thickness, flame, arc current, and exposure level.

Shade 5 Lens and Protection Performance

The PACIFIC PPE glasses use a fixed IR Shade 5 filter. The dark green tint reduces intense visible light while the listing states that the lenses filter 99.9% of UVA, UVB, and UVC radiation. The product is also marketed as protection against sparks and debris during its intended tasks.

Shade numbers are not a general measure of product quality. They indicate how much radiant light reaches your eyes. A higher number creates a darker view, but the correct number depends on the operation. Shade 5 may be appropriate for some gas-welding or heavy oxygen-cutting conditions, while lighter torch work may use a lower minimum shade.

Arc welding is a different situation. MIG, TIG, stick, and flux-core processes usually require much darker filters than Shade 5. These PACIFIC PPE glasses cannot safely substitute for a properly selected arc-welding helmet simply because the lenses look dark.

Fixed Shade Versus Auto-Darkening Protection

A fixed-shade lens has no electronic failure point and is ready as soon as you put it on. It can be convenient when you repeatedly perform the same compatible task under similar conditions.

The tradeoff is reduced flexibility. You cannot adjust the lens when the task, current, material, or light level changes. The dark lens may also make setup, inspection, and movement around a dim shop harder than a clear or auto-darkening lens.

Comfort, Fit, and Wraparound Design

The Amazon listing gives the glasses a weight of 36.29 g. That remains light enough for a safety-glasses format and should place less weight on your nose and ears than a helmet or enclosed welding goggle.

The polycarbonate frame uses a full-rim, wraparound shape with adjustable temples. The curved sides improve peripheral coverage and may help the glasses remain stable as you turn your head. A small opening at the end of the temples can also accommodate a compatible retaining cord.

One-size construction is convenient, but it does not guarantee a secure fit for every face. A narrow face may leave gaps or allow movement, while a wider head may experience pressure near the temples. Fit should be checked before you enter a work area.

Prescription Glasses Compatibility

This is not a dedicated over-the-glasses goggle. The manufacturer’s comparison information suggests that small prescription frames may fit underneath, but larger frames can interfere with the temples, nose position, or protective coverage.

Do not force the PACIFIC PPE glasses over prescription eyewear if doing so shifts either pair out of position. Workplace users who need corrective lenses should choose prescription safety eyewear or a properly rated over-the-glasses design when necessary.

How It Performs in Real Use

For Torch Cutting

The fixed Shade 5 lens can make sense for oxygen cutting conditions that require this level of filtration. The dark tint reduces glare, while the wraparound frame adds side coverage against small particles. You still need to confirm that Shade 5 matches the plate thickness and cutting process.

For Brazing and Soldering

Shade 5 is darker than the minimum commonly used for many brazing and soldering jobs. It may provide more filtration than you need, which can make small joints harder to see. Good task lighting becomes especially important when working with fine components or narrow seams.

For Grinding and Metal Cleanup

The polycarbonate wraparound design and scratch-resistant coating are useful around sparks and flying fragments. However, a dark Shade 5 lens can reduce visibility during ordinary grinding. Clear impact-rated glasses or a face shield may be more practical when radiant light is not the main hazard.

For Repeated Workshop Tasks

The simple, battery-free construction suits repeated use at a dedicated workstation. You can store the glasses near compatible equipment without checking a battery or adjusting electronics. Scratches, loose temples, poor fit, and changing work conditions still require regular checks.

Safety, Standards, and Important Limitations

The product listing states that model PES09 meets ANSI Z87.1. Because a retailer statement is not the same as reviewing certification documents, inspect the physical frame and lens for the required markings before relying on the glasses in a regulated workplace.

Impact compliance and filter-shade selection solve different safety problems. Impact-rated eyewear helps protect against flying objects, while the Shade 5 filter addresses radiant light. You may need both the glasses and additional protection, such as a face shield, depending on the hazard assessment.

The Amazon product information does not list a dust or splash rating. The open wraparound design should not be treated as sealed protection against chemical splash, fine dust, fumes, or gases. These glasses also do not protect your skin, face, lungs, or hearing.

Stop work if the lens is too dark to see the task clearly. Do not move to an unsafe shade just to improve visibility. Improve the lighting or select properly rated equipment designed for the process.

Care, Maintenance, and Durability

The scratch-resistant coating can slow everyday surface damage, but abrasive grit can still mark the lenses. Rinse loose dust and metal particles away before wiping. Cleaning a dry, dirty lens can drag sharp debris across the coating.

Use lukewarm water, mild soap, and a clean microfiber cloth. Avoid rough shop towels, solvents, gasoline, and household cleaners unless PACIFIC PPE specifically approves them. Strong chemicals can damage coatings or weaken plastic components.

Store the glasses in a clean protective case away from loose tools and welding debris. Replace them when scratches interfere with your view, the lens becomes cloudy, the frame cracks, or the temples no longer hold the eyewear securely.

Frequently Asked Questions

Can you use PACIFIC PPE Shade 5 glasses for MIG or TIG welding?

No. The product listing specifically excludes MIG, TIG, and stick welding. Those arc processes generally require darker filters and a properly selected welding helmet.

Which tasks are these Shade 5 glasses designed for?

PACIFIC PPE markets them for compatible torch cutting, gas welding, brazing, soldering, grinding, and laboratory UV work. You must still confirm that Shade 5 matches the specific operation and exposure level.

Do the PACIFIC PPE glasses meet ANSI Z87.1?

The Amazon listing states that model PES09 meets ANSI Z87.1. For workplace use, check the markings on the physical frame and lens and follow your employer’s PPE requirements.

Can you wear them over prescription eyeglasses?

Small prescription frames may fit, but this is not a dedicated over-the-glasses model. Large or wide frames can interfere with the nose position, temples, and protective coverage.

Do you still need a face shield?

You may need one when your task creates significant flying debris, molten metal, or a face hazard. Safety glasses protect your eyes but do not provide full-face coverage.

How should you clean the lenses?

Rinse away loose particles before wiping. Use lukewarm water, mild soap, and a clean microfiber cloth, then store the glasses in a protective case.

Can you drive while wearing Shade 5 welding glasses?

No. The dark fixed filter reduces normal visibility and color perception. Use the glasses only for an approved work process, not for driving or general-purpose sunglasses.
